Great spring/early summer climb.there was at least 4 feet of snow in the couloir and a small cornice at the top when I climbed it. Ice ax and crampons are definitely a must this time of year. I made an easy descent off Wyant peak to the east, then north through the ravine(also filled with snow) and down to Canyon Lake to cut off some time and distance.
